From "New Witnesses for God Vol. II," YMMIA Manual (1904):
http://www.solomonspalding.com/docs2/Rob1904a.htmSee ch. 26 (especially pp. 249-58).
p. 258:
"If some of the earlier monuments of Central America, such as Copan, Quirigua and Palenque, represent Jaredite ruins, as I am inclined to believe, then it is most likely that the truncated mounds in the north — which so much resemble the stone-faced pyramids of the south — were also built by them."
